Blackthorn Road is in Ilford and in Redbridge district. IG1 2LB is located in the Loxford elect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Ilford South. This postcode has been in use since 2004-04-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Blackthorn Road was 88.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 19.7% lower than the Clementswood average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Blackthorn Road has the 40th lowest crime rate of 93 local areas in Clementswood and the 268th highest crime rate of 757 local areas in Redbridge .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 56.3 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 97.7%.
